Transaction 595888ef39aaea8a99ddca764cdb3aec685f7174016f5d097cd96562d7bc9e36

1 Input
2 Outputs
  • 595888ef39aaea8a99ddca764cdb3aec685f7174016f5d097cd96562d7bc9e36:0
  • value  209672
    address  13oRf253xs9j9g4fJhgZ2PGiR2Lsvxitcm
  • 595888ef39aaea8a99ddca764cdb3aec685f7174016f5d097cd96562d7bc9e36:1
  • value  871320
    address  3F4QdVrn3skYSJUiKTXWUmMGQRGxp4jAoB